This is a race that will not take much winning despite the numbers, and easy Newcastle scorer On The Luce is selected to once again master Solway Rose, with King Plato and Sleepy River best of the others. Point-to-point winner On The Luce was given a couple of outings over shorter trips earlier this season, before being unleashed in heavy ground over three miles at Newcastle two weeks ago. He bolted up that day, comfortably accounting for Solway Rose and Sleepy River, and although meeting that pair on 8lb and 19lb worse terms respectively, is confidently expected by connections to take this in his stride. King Plato has topweight to contend with but goes well for Paul Robson and is getting the hang of things over fences. Briar Rose appreciates a real stamina test, and even this contest might not be grueling enough. Red Brae did not stay over hurdles but has shown a bit of resolution since being switched to the bigger obstacles, and does at least have the assistance of a strong pilot. The rest are hard to make claims for, and a clear round should be good enough for On The Luce to follow up.
